Job Description:

We are seeking a Global Infrastructure Engineer to join our team in Pune. This role demands proficiency in network infrastructure build and Opex/capex management. The individual will be the point of contact for power and space requests from GNED teams and ITD engineers, responsible for arranging site surveys with 3rd party field engineers, and proficient in analysing survey results to identify cost-saving opportunities.

Job Responsibility:

  • Act as the point of contact for power and space requests from GNED teams and ITD implementation engineers
  • Arrange site surveys with 3rd party field engineers and prepare site audit documents
  • Analyse survey results and compare them with available site records to identify cost-saving opportunities
  • Maintain power and space site records up-to-date on SharePoint and flag infrastructure constraints in advance
  • Support GNED Implementation engineers for delivery, cessation, and reroutes of circuits and small network builds
  • Design and plan Infrastructure Low Level Design for documenting all infra requirements as per demand from platforms like Tx, IP, MSP, and AS1273
  • Collaborate with other teams of GNED to provide inputs and ensure successful project delivery
  • Manage stakeholders, handle priority requests, and manage escalations

Requirements:

  • Over 10 years of experience in the Transport network platform and delivery with exposure to design and planning roles in the transmission domain
  • Vendor and supplier negotiation skills
  • Proven ability to investigate problem situations, consider key perspectives, analyse needs, evaluate options, and define user requirements
  • Capable of working in virtual teams in a cross-cultural working environment and can handle heavier workloads to drive solutions
  • Strong team player with a proven record of achieving goals
  • Excellent problem-solving and analytical skills
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ills
  • Maintain agreed SLA/KPI with 100% quality adherence in all deliverables
